Noble Systems Acquires ALI Solutions


Unified contact center solutions provider gains powerful analytic decisioning platform and top tier global client roster from Austin, TX-based Contact Center Analytics firm Atlanta, GA – September 27, 2012: Noble Systems Corporation, a global leader in unified contact center technology solutions, today announced that it has acquired assets from ALI Solutions, Inc (formerly Austin Logistics), an award-winning provider of contact center decisioning and analytics applications and technology partner to 5 of the top 10 largest global banks. The transaction includes all intellectual property and assets including Vincio, CallTech and OnQ, ALI’s award-winning flagship suite of contact center solutions.



“This acquisition brings 20 years of contact center analytics innovation to our team and adds tremendous depth to our accounts recovery and financial services offerings,” said James K. Noble, President and CEO of Noble Systems. “ALI is a recognized and respected brand around the world. We welcome their clients, partners and personnel to Noble Systems.” Founded in 1992 as Austin Logistics, ALI achieved global success by leveraging data and analytics to help companies better understand their customers. At the time of the transaction, the company was active at more than 60 client sites in six countries and processing more than 500 million records per month.

Moving forward, Noble Systems will offer Vincio, a highly flexible real-time analytic decision platform, CallTech, a call optimization and best time to call engine, and OnQ, a dynamic decisioning tool. The products will be managed by a blended team of ALI veterans and Noble Systems specialists who will work together to lead technology enhancement and support.


“Noble Systems offers the global reach, financial stability and innovative leadership necessary to take ALI’s technology to the next level,” said Tom Miller, former CEO of ALI. “We look forward to joining a winning team and providing a seamless transition for our valuable staff and clientele.” Noble Systems will maintain the existing ALI offices in Austin, Texas and Shanghai, China. The transaction will also transfer multiple contact center technology patents into Noble Systems’ portfolio. ALI CEO Tom Miller, a former financial services executive who has served in a variety of roles at Austin Logistics/ALI for more than 15 years, will join Noble Systems as Vice President of Analytics Solutions and will lead ALI client onboarding and transition efforts.

About Noble Systems Noble Systems Corporation is a global leader in unified contact center technology solutions, providing innovative products since 1989. Every day, millions of customer contacts are made by agents at 4,000+ client installations worldwide using the award-winning Noble platforms for inbound/outbound/blended communications. The scalable, integrated Noble solutions include advanced ACD and predictive dialing; unified contact processing; and integrated IVR, recording, messaging, quality/monitoring systems, scripting, workforce optimization, and real-time reporting and management tools. Based in Atlanta, GA, Noble Systems was the first vendor to offer an open, scalable, fully-distributed platform.
